For 2002 a Special Edition Volvo Ocean Race Cross Country will be available. In Ocean blue with a unique exterior trim package, the Special Edition commemorates Volvo's sponsorship of this Global sporting event.

 

Volvo's Cross Country continues for MY 2002 the formula that has proved so popular with the 197 hp light pressure turbo and 5-speed automatic with Geartronic, 8.2 inches of ground clearance, tall all season radial tires, flared fenders and rugged body cladding.

 

On rugged, unpaved roadways the AWD Cross Country is the real deal and for 2002 its Stability Traction Control (STC) has been refined and its traction control in STC and TRACS has been improved. Also new for 2002, the Cross Country, like all Volvos, will have Emergency Brake Assistance (EBA) which supplements driver input for maximum braking in panic situations and Dynamic Stability Traction Control will be available by end of Calendar year 2002.

 

In harmony with the Cross Country's rugged good looks is an imaginative interior that offers optimum flexibility with a 40/20/40 split rear seat and a host of useful options and accessories.

 

From Home Safe Lighting to Volvo's patented PremAir( ozone reduction radiator coating, the Cross Country boats a wealth of personal security features and industry-leading environmental control technologies.

 

Based on the acclaimed Volvo P2 platform the Cross Country enjoys a comprehensive array of safety features including standard Side Impact Protection System (SIPS) with side airbags and Inflatable Curtain (IC), Whiplash Protection Seating System (WHIPS), seat belts with pyrotechnic pre-tensioners in all seating positions, dual-stage front airbags (SRS), Volvo's safety cage construction and the ISO-FIX attachment for rearward-facing child safety seats.

Cross Country Buyers

 

They tend to be between 40 years old and up. Likely married and about half with children. Cross Country buyers are suburban in nature. They have strong family orientation with lots of self-expression in their lives. Household income is around $150,000. Approximately 45% have cross-shopped an SUV and about 25% have traded in one for a Cross Country.

 

Competitive Group

BMW X5, Jeep Grand Cherokee, Audi All Road, Lexus RX 300, and MB M-Class.
